網(wǎng)頁(yè)分頁(yè)代碼(網(wǎng)頁(yè)的分頁(yè)功能用什么實(shí)現(xiàn))
分頁(yè)在我們?nèi)粘I钪械木W(wǎng)頁(yè)很常見(jiàn),也是每個(gè)程序員必須要掌握的1數(shù)據(jù)庫(kù)語(yǔ)句 select * from databaseName limit 0,5查找從0開(kāi)始的5條數(shù)據(jù)2url解析parse_url 3$_SERVERREQUEST_URL獲取當(dāng)前的地址上面;一般html網(wǎng)頁(yè),可以采用div的css屬性控制顯示和隱藏來(lái)實(shí)現(xiàn)分頁(yè)的目的displayblock 這個(gè)css屬性可以讓div顯示出來(lái)display 這個(gè)css屬性可以讓div隱藏起來(lái)例如這是第1頁(yè)的內(nèi)容 這是第2頁(yè)的內(nèi)容 這是第3頁(yè)的內(nèi)容;Frame 用這個(gè)Tag設(shè)定網(wǎng)頁(yè)里有src屬性,src值就是網(wǎng)頁(yè)的路徑和文件名Frame用于導(dǎo)航 就不能移動(dòng)邊界了下面的代碼的目的是將Frameset分成2列,第一列25%,表示第一列的寬度是窗口寬度的25%第二列75%,表示第一列。
dir = opendir#39uploads#39列出目錄中的文件 while $file = readdir$dir !== false ifis_dir$file==false liebie = explode#39#39,$fileifcount$liebie=2 if strtolower$lie;4GridView,DetailsView和FormView這三個(gè)都是net20新增的控件,內(nèi)置了分頁(yè),排序等等功能,其改進(jìn)程度是11所提供控件無(wú)法比的 5DataList和Repeater是11版就提供的控件,內(nèi)置功能較弱,需要自己實(shí)現(xiàn)分頁(yè),排序,數(shù)據(jù)事件等功能有趣的是;分頁(yè)顯示是一種非常常見(jiàn)的瀏覽和顯示大量數(shù)據(jù)的方法,屬于web編程中最常處理的事件之一對(duì)于web編程的老手來(lái)說(shuō),編寫(xiě)這種代碼實(shí)在是和呼吸一樣自然,但是對(duì)于初學(xué)者來(lái)說(shuō),常常對(duì)這個(gè)問(wèn)題摸不著頭緒,因此特地撰寫(xiě)此文對(duì)這個(gè)問(wèn)題進(jìn)行詳細(xì)的講解;你已經(jīng)做好了這三個(gè)網(wǎng)頁(yè),分別是1,2,3,在1頁(yè)面里面鏈接代碼可以為 這里是你想讓鏈接顯示的地方 這里是你想讓鏈接顯示的地方 在2頁(yè)面里面鏈接代碼可以為 這里是你想讓鏈接顯示的地方 這里是你;網(wǎng)頁(yè)上做上一頁(yè)下一頁(yè)的具體方法如下這個(gè)將dreamweaver啟動(dòng)后,切換到代碼模試就可以編寫(xiě)程序了 這種動(dòng)態(tài)網(wǎng)站程序都要連接數(shù)據(jù)庫(kù),然后計(jì)算顯示記錄的數(shù)量及每頁(yè)要顯示的數(shù)量來(lái)分頁(yè)這里以php為例 這是一個(gè)分頁(yè)的類代碼 lt。
Private Sub DlistBindByVal SqlStr As String, ByVal Dlst As DataList, ByVal PgNum As IntegerDim Conn As New SqlConnectionConnStrConnOpenDim Adpt As New SqlDataAdapterSqlStr, ConnDim Ds As New;純js實(shí)現(xiàn)分頁(yè)方法一廢話不多說(shuō),直接上代碼了! 注本項(xiàng)目是全程使用js來(lái)寫(xiě)的,前臺(tái)的數(shù)據(jù)通過(guò)ajax進(jìn)行獲取,然后再進(jìn)行拼裝,動(dòng)態(tài)加載到頁(yè)面1先把上一頁(yè),下一頁(yè)等的代碼附上里面的值都是偽值,下面會(huì)在js里進(jìn)行重新賦值的!首頁(yè);代碼文件中的 文件主要就是定義一些常量,比如數(shù)據(jù)庫(kù)用戶名數(shù)據(jù)庫(kù)密碼主機(jī),數(shù)據(jù)庫(kù)連接類庫(kù)和數(shù)據(jù)庫(kù)操作類庫(kù)這樣,Ajax 無(wú)刷新分頁(yè)就完成了程序中還有一個(gè);1第quot1quot頁(yè)是home的作用,始終有第quot1quot頁(yè),中間用quotquot表示未顯示的頁(yè)碼2只提供quot首頁(yè)1+5個(gè)連續(xù)頁(yè)碼+最后一頁(yè)quot頁(yè)碼開(kāi)發(fā)者應(yīng)該是考慮一般用戶最多連續(xù)查看5頁(yè)的內(nèi)容或者就直接跳至最后一頁(yè)查看所以顯示最后一頁(yè);以上是JDBC的,如果使用hibernate等,數(shù)據(jù)庫(kù)分頁(yè)將會(huì)變得很簡(jiǎn)單,只需要設(shè)置兩個(gè)參數(shù),就是從哪取和取多少2代碼分頁(yè) 思路是將數(shù)據(jù)庫(kù)中的所有記錄都取出來(lái),然后再分頁(yè) para items數(shù)據(jù)庫(kù)中的所有記錄,你可以使用另。
page=2是get方法提交的參數(shù),在有分頁(yè)的時(shí)候用的比方你的news頁(yè)面有20條新聞,但是您不想一下都顯示出來(lái),這時(shí)候你可以分成兩頁(yè)顯示你可以看有分頁(yè)的頁(yè)面鏈接,都會(huì)有page的就愛(ài)偷偷笑;#39!分頁(yè) page=requestquerystringquotpagequotrspagesize=30 pgnm=rspagecount if page=quotquot then page=1 if pagelt1 then page=1 if clngpagepgnm then page=pgnm if pgnm0 then rsabsolutepage=page。
掃描二維碼推送至手機(jī)訪問(wèn)。
版權(quán)聲明:本文由飛速云SEO網(wǎng)絡(luò)優(yōu)化推廣發(fā)布,如需轉(zhuǎn)載請(qǐng)注明出處。